Job Responsibilities: Provides and manages direct care to patients and families as part of Interdisciplinary Group (IDG), incorporating psychosocial, spiritual, cultural, physical and biological components, and appropriate nursing intervention and follow-up. Coordinates the Plan of Care, ensuring that an individualized Plan of Care is developed that accurately reflects the patient’s evolving needs. Educates patient, family, caregivers and other health professionals about disease process and decline, palliative interventions, care giving, dying process and safety practices. Reports changes in the patient’s condition to appropriate members of the IDG or other health professionals. Participates with the IDG to evaluate hospice referrals/admissions for level of care appropriateness. Attends patient deaths; prepares body for transport; oversees disposal of medications. Provides appropriate bereavement interventions to the family and caregiver in conjunction with psychosocial staff. Present concise and pertinent oral and written reports to IDG; respects and encourages input from all disciplines. Communicates accurately and completely to physicians, staff members, patients, families, and supervisors; utilizes positive approaches when working with others. Supervises patient care given by other nursing team members (i.e., LPNs, Hospice Aides, and contract nurses). Performs other duties as assigned.
